Meydan Free Zone Introduces New Business Solutions Service

Fawri provides entrepreneurs with exceptional options across more than 1,800 approved business activities in various sectors.

Published: Thu 24 Apr 2025, 12:35 PM

Meydan Free Zone has introduced Fawri, an innovative service that enables entrepreneurs to secure a full business license in just 60 minutes. This new platform transforms the process of company formation in Dubai, allowing founders to initiate their ventures with remarkable efficiency.

Fawri operates as a comprehensive digital licensing solution tailored for individual entrepreneurs. Through a streamlined application process, qualifying individuals can obtain all essential legal documents—such as the business license, formation certificate, share register, memorandum and articles of association, and lease agreement—within the hour.

“Fawri represents more than just a service; it embodies our vision,” stated Mohammad bin Humaidan Al Falasi, strategic director of Free Zone Licensing at Meydan Free Zone. “It demonstrates our strong belief that the entrepreneurial path should commence with clarity, speed, and assurance. With Fawri, we are establishing a new standard for business establishment in the UAE—one that prioritizes the entrepreneur and is competitive on a global scale,” he continued.

Once the license is issued in under 60 minutes, entrepreneurs can immediately initiate the visa application and corporate bank account setup within the integrated digital system of Meydan Free Zone. Fawri ensures that business owners can be operational within the same day.

Offering services for over 1,800 approved business activities across various industries such as e-commerce, consulting, trading, education, and fintech, Fawri offers unparalleled flexibility. Entrepreneurs can merge up to three activity groups under one license, allowing them to operate across multiple sectors.

Designed for efficiency, Fawri incorporates automatic eligibility assessments and a straightforward pricing structure with no hidden charges. The license is priced at Dh15,000 and includes one free amendment in the first year, enabling entrepreneurs to adapt as their businesses develop.

Fawri grants 100% foreign ownership, eliminates paid-up capital requirements, allows full repatriation of capital and profits, and permits leasing office space anywhere in Dubai with DET approval. All these benefits are supported by Meydan Free Zone’s commitment to exceptional service and a unique time-bound money-back guarantee in the region.

The launch of Fawri highlights Meydan Free Zone’s dedication to advancing digital transformation, empowering entrepreneur-led businesses, and positioning Dubai as a premier destination for global entrepreneurship.

Fawri is now operational and available exclusively through the official digital platform of Meydan Free Zone.
